Physical Science Technicians is available at many schools, yet a handful of schools devote much more of their degrees to the field than the rest. The schools below are the most focused on physical science technicians in Florida, measured by the share of their degrees in the field.

To build this ranking, College Factual compared the degree focus of the 7 schools in Florida offering physical science technicians.

Most Focused Schools for Physical Science Technicians in Florida

Below are the schools where physical science technicians makes up the largest share of degrees in Florida.

Most Focused Physical Science Technicians Schools

1

Lake Sumter Community College tops our list of the most focused physical science technicians schools. Lake Sumter Community College is a public school located in the suburb of Leesburg. Physical Science Technicians accounts for around 8% of the degrees granted here, or about 97 graduates in the most recent year. 2

A rank of #2 makes Eastern Florida State College one of the most focused schools for physical science technicians. Set in the city of Melbourne, Eastern Florida State College is a public institution. About 6% of the degrees Eastern Florida State College awards are in physical science technicians, or about 252 graduates in the most recent year. Notes and References

This list is compiled by College Factual. The ranking reflects how concentrated each school’s degrees are in the major (completions in the field as a share of all completions), drawn from the U.S. Department of Education (IPEDS).
